Jim Walker (economist)

Dr. Jim Walker is a Hong Kong-based independent economist and investment strategist, the Founder and Chief Economist of Asianomics Group Ltd.,[1] an economic research and consultancy company servicing the fund management industry. In 2016, he started an economic newsletter called "Wealthy Nations". He also serves as a Non-Executive Director of Leopard Cambodia Fund[2] and Director of India Capital Management.[3]

Prior to establishing Asianomics in 2007, Dr. Walker was the chief economist at CLSA Asia-Pacific Markets. He joined CLSA in late 1991. Walker was voted best 'regional economist' by the Asiamoney Stockbrokers Poll for 11 years in a row from 1994-2004 and has been regularly acclaimed in the private Greenwich Surveys of fund managers in Asia, Europe and the USA.[4] Walker is best known for forecasting the 1997 Asian financial crisis and the 2007 US downturn and the financial sector meltdown. He maintains a bearish outlook on Quantitative Easing policies and is an adherent of the Austrian School of economics.[5][6][7][8] Dr. Jim frequently updates his social media profiles[9][10] with quips of his personal economic views, many of which are summarised in a monthly commentary he publishes called Wealthy Nations.[11]

Before coming to Asia, Walker worked in Scotland as a research fellow at the Fraser of Allander Institute for Research on the Scottish Economy, and then at The Royal Bank of Scotland’s Edinburgh headquarters. He holds a Bachelor of Arts degree (Honours) and a PhD in economics from the University of Strathclyde, Glasgow.
